Understanding MX Token
MX Token is a cryptocurrency that plays a pivotal role in the MXC Exchange ecosystem. It is primarily used for various transactions on the platform, including trading fee discounts and participation in token sales. The demand and supply dynamics of MX Token can significantly affect its value in USD, making it crucial for investors and traders to stay informed.
Conversion Rates and Factors Influencing Value
The conversion rate of MX Token to USD fluctuates based on several factors. The most prominent among them include market demand, trading volume on exchanges, and the overall cryptocurrency market sentiment. For instance, an increase in trading activities or positive news regarding the MXC platform could lead to a rise in MX Token’s value.
Moreover, external factors such as regulations, technological advancements, and macroeconomic trends can also influence the price. Investors often look at these variables to make informed decisions regarding their investments in MX Token and other cryptocurrencies.
Analyzing Market Trends
Monitoring the trends in the MX Token market is vital for traders seeking to convert their MX Tokens to USD profitably. Historical price charts, trading volume statistics, and market sentiment analyses are often utilized to predict future movements. Traders commonly use these trends to identify optimal entry and exit points.
Additionally, understanding the liquidity of MX Token on different exchanges can also impact conversion strategies. A token with higher liquidity generally allows for smoother conversions and less price volatility.
